ERIE, Pa.- The Mercyhurst women's basketball team lost, 64-58, to Millersville Wednesday at the Mercyhurst Athletic Center.
Adrienne Kloecker scored 20 points and
Alayna White recorded a double-double in the Pennsylvania State Athletic Conference (PSAC) crossover contest.

After a back-and-forth first half, the Marauders took a 45-37 lead with 13:46 remaining. Kloecker and White both scored to make it 45-41 with 13:03 left. The teams would follow with a scoreless stretch of 3:48 that featured a combined seven turnovers.

Millersville finally broke the spell with a layup at the 9:15 mark.
Mariah Penascino then found
Alex Artise for a three-pointer on the left wing. Carly Gallagher answered with a hoop for the Marauders, but White made a pair of layups, bringing the Lakers within one at 49-48 with 6:52 to play. Celeste Robinson drove inside, but
Natalie Piaggesi was there to reject her shot attempt and ignite a Laker fast break. Penascino finished on the other end, giving Mercyhurst a 50-49 edge with 6:26 showing on the clock.

The Marauders came back with four straight points, but a putback by Penascino made it a one-point game again. After two Marauder buckets, Penascino drained a trey, making it 57-55 with 2:15 left. The Lakers could only muster three free throws down the stretch, however, as Millersville sealed the road win.

Kloecker led with 20 points and five rebounds. White posted her fifth double-double of the season with 11 points and 13 boards. Penascino added nine points and seven rebounds off the bench, while Piaggesi registered five points and eight boards. The Lakers outrebounded Millersville, 44-35. Robinson paced the Marauders with 26 points.

Kloecker hit a jumper on the first possession of the game before the visitors scored eight consecutive points. Layups by White and
Katie Fischer got Mercyhurst back in it and then Kloecker took over. The sophomore made two foul shots and then scored in the lane to even the score at 10. After a Penascino hoop, Kloecker sank a triple for a 15-14 advantage at the 11:38 mark.

The Marauders eventually gained a 29-20 lead, but Kloecker answered with a lay-in and a jump shot to inch closer. Fischer assisted on a McBroom three, making it 31-28 late in the frame. A Millersville three-pointer gave the visitors a 34-28 lead at the break.

The Lakers dropped to 3-10. They host Indiana (Pa.) on Saturday, January 11. Tip-off for the PSAC Western Division game is scheduled for 1 p.m. Millersville improved to 7-6 this season.
